Best Schools in 44444, OH
44444, OH has a total of 14 schools including 4 high schools, 5 middle schools and 5 elementary schools. A total of 3,492 students attend 44444, OH schools. On average, schools in 44444 score 59% on their proficiency tests, and we project an average score of 51% on those same proficiency tests. Comparing the differences, on average, schools in 44444 greatly exceed expectations.

Education & Community Snapshot in 44444, OH
Zip-level factors that shape the learning environment around local schools.
Community Factors
44444, OH has a total population of 9,776 with 16% of that population attending schools. The adult high school graduation rate is 91%, and 16% of adults have a bachelor’s degree or higher.
